数据库管理员看的书籍是什么
-
作为数据库管理员,以下是一些你可能会看的书籍:
-
"数据库管理系统" 作者:Raghu Ramakrishnan, Johannes Gehrke
这本书是数据库管理的经典教材之一,涵盖了数据库系统的设计、实现、优化和管理等方面的知识。它介绍了关系数据库、SQL语言、数据建模、查询优化和并发控制等重要概念。 -
"高性能MySQL" 作者:Baron Schwartz, Peter Zaitsev, Vadim Tkachenko
这本书提供了关于如何优化MySQL数据库性能的宝贵知识。它涵盖了索引、查询优化、存储引擎、复制和负载均衡等方面的内容,对于提高数据库性能和可靠性非常有帮助。 -
"数据库系统概念" 作者:Abraham Silberschatz, Henry F. Korth, S. Sudarshan
这本书是数据库系统的经典教材,介绍了数据库系统的基本概念和原理。它包括关系模型、数据库设计、事务处理和并发控制等内容,对于理解数据库系统的基本原理非常有帮助。 -
"SQL必知必会" 作者:Ben Forta
这本书适合初学者,介绍了SQL语言的基本知识和常用操作。它包含了SQL查询、数据更新、表连接和子查询等方面的内容,对于掌握SQL语言非常有帮助。 -
"NoSQL精要" 作者:Prashant Nair
这本书介绍了NoSQL数据库的概念和使用。它涵盖了不同类型的NoSQL数据库,如键值存储、文档存储、列存储和图形数据库等,对于了解NoSQL数据库的特点和适用场景非常有帮助。
除了以上列举的书籍,还有很多其他的数据库相关书籍可供选择。根据个人需求和兴趣,你可以选择适合自己的书籍来深入学习和提升数据库管理的技能。
3个月前 -
-
作为数据库管理员,需要掌握数据库管理的技术和知识,以确保数据库的安全、高效运行。因此,数据库管理员通常会阅读以下类型的书籍来提升自己的技能和知识:
-
数据库管理原理:这类书籍介绍数据库管理的基本原理、概念和理论,如数据库设计、规范化、查询优化等。推荐书籍有《数据库系统概念》(作者:Abraham Silberschatz等)、《数据库系统实现》(作者:Hector Garcia-Molina等)。
-
数据库管理工具和技术:这类书籍介绍数据库管理工具和技术,如SQL语言、存储过程、触发器、索引优化等。推荐书籍有《SQL基础教程》(作者:John Patrick)、《高性能MySQL》(作者:Baron Schwartz等)。
-
数据库安全和备份恢复:这类书籍介绍数据库安全策略和实施,以及备份和恢复策略。推荐书籍有《数据库安全与审计》(作者:Kevin Kline等)、《数据库备份和恢复最佳实践》(作者:Joydip Kanjilal等)。
-
数据库性能调优:这类书籍介绍数据库性能调优的方法和技巧,如查询优化、索引设计、磁盘IO优化等。推荐书籍有《高性能MySQL》(作者:Baron Schwartz等)、《SQL性能优化》(作者:Gavin JT Powell)。
-
数据库新技术和趋势:这类书籍介绍数据库领域的新技术和趋势,如大数据、云计算、NoSQL等。推荐书籍有《大数据时代》(作者:维克托·迈尔-舍恩伯格等)、《NoSQL精粹》(作者:Pramod J. Sadalage等)。
除了书籍,数据库管理员还可以通过阅读相关的技术博客、参加培训课程、参与行业会议等方式不断学习和更新自己的知识和技能。重要的是,数据库管理员需要根据自己的实际情况和需求选择适合自己的书籍和学习资源,不断提升自己的能力。
3个月前 -
-
作为数据库管理员,需要掌握数据库管理的相关知识和技能。以下是一些数据库管理员常读的书籍:
1.《数据库系统概念》(Database System Concepts):这本书是数据库管理的经典教材,介绍了数据库系统的基本概念、原理和技术。它涵盖了数据库设计、查询语言、事务处理、并发控制、数据备份与恢复等方面的内容。
2.《SQL必知必会》(SQL in 10 Minutes a Day):这本书介绍了SQL语言的基础知识和常用操作,对于掌握数据库查询语言非常有帮助。它通过简洁明了的示例和练习,帮助读者快速入门SQL的使用。
3.《高性能MySQL》(High Performance MySQL):这本书主要讲解如何优化和调整MySQL数据库以提高性能。它介绍了MySQL的架构、索引优化、查询优化、存储引擎选择等方面的内容,对于提高数据库的性能和可靠性非常有价值。
4.《数据库系统实现》(Database System Implementation):这本书详细介绍了数据库系统的内部实现原理和技术。它包括了存储管理、查询处理、索引、并发控制、恢复和备份等方面的内容,对于深入理解数据库系统的工作原理非常有帮助。
5.《数据库开发实战》(Database Development for Dummies):这本书适合初学者,介绍了数据库开发的基本概念、技术和最佳实践。它包括了数据库设计、数据建模、表设计、查询编写、数据导入导出等方面的内容,对于掌握数据库开发非常有帮助。
6.《数据库安全与审计》(Database Security and Auditing):这本书介绍了数据库安全和审计的相关知识和技术。它包括了访问控制、身份认证、数据加密、审计日志等方面的内容,对于保护数据库安全和进行合规性审计非常有帮助。
此外,数据库管理员还可以阅读相关的技术文档、论文和博客,不断学习和了解最新的数据库技术和发展趋势。数据库管理是一个不断学习和更新知识的领域,通过不断学习可以提升自己的技能水平,更好地管理和维护数据库系统。
3个月前